[PATCH] hwmon: (asus-ec-sensors) detect unconnected physical sensors
Posted by Eugene Shalygin 2 weeks ago
When there is no temperature sensor connected, reading EC register
returns one of the special values (-62, -60, -40). Test for them
and return -ENODATA to hwmon.
